LGF 323N is a 1975 MG B GT in Yellow with a 1,798c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 8 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1975 MG B GT models, the average MOT pass rate is 72.0% with a typical mileage of 46,418 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a MG B GT fails its MOT is windscreen washer provides insufficient washer liquid, accounting for 4,350 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LGF 323N,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The MG B GT typically stays on UK roads for around 60 years. At 51 years old, this MG B GT is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
